Location Being home to the University of Birmingham and the Warwickshire County Cricket Club, Edgbaston is a popular residential area and in particular for its excellent transport links to Birmingham City Centre. Local amenities and places of interest include Broad Street, Edgbaston Golf Club and the idyllic St Augustine's Church which is situated just around the corner from the block. Manor Road leads directly into the Hagley Road, providing a direct route into the City Centre.
